The list of favorited apps can be configured via gsettings key

$ gsettings get com.canonical.Unity.ClickScope core-apps

This key is currently an empty array of strings, in which case the Apps scope 
uses the following defaults:
"dialer-app",  "messaging-app",  "address-book-app", 
"com.ubuntu.camera_camera",    "webbrowser-app", "com.ubuntu.clock_clock"

Bug description:
  Per product management, the Phone and Messaging apps should not be
  available on the Freiza build.

  We can accomplish this in a few steps tbd
  1 - do not show them in the launcher or the top favorites section
  2 - do not show them anywhere including the app scope
  3 - remove them from the image entirely, although messaging will be 
interesting at some future time (this probably requires a move from rootfs to 
custom tarball)
  or
  4 - make their appearance conditional based on device capabilities
